💬What is Sokoban: Puzzle Game?

Nobody warns you about the moment you realize the blue crate is one tile too far left. You push it, it thuds against the wall, and the whole level is cooked. That's Sokoban in a nutshell: a deceptively calm warehouse puzzle where every tap of the direction pad matters. The controls couldn't be simpler — four arrows move your little worker through tight corridors, and you shove boxes onto marked floor tiles. But simple inputs hide brutal spatial logic. A typical level starts easy enough. Two boxes, two targets, plenty of room. By level ten you're staring at a maze of walls, boxes jammed in corners, and a target staring back from a spot you can barely reach. There's no timer, no enemies, no lives. Just you, your moves, and the quiet shame of a box that's now impossible to recover. On one floor I pushed a crate into a dead-end thinking I'd pull it out later — you can't pull. Lesson learned. I kept expecting a hint button or an undo, but nope — if the crate touches a wall wrong, you restart. That's where the puzzle bites. What makes it work is the pure clarity. It's the kind of game you can play in a two-minute break, then find yourself twenty minutes later muttering about deadlocks. The web version runs smooth, buttons are big enough for thumbs, and levels ramp up without ever explaining a single rule. You figure it out by failing. If you like thinking games that don't hold your hand, this one's a quiet gem.

Game Tips

Always scan the room before your first push — look for corners that can trap a crate against a wall. If a box ever reaches a corner that isn't a target, restart the level immediately; it's dead. Use the move counter to trim wasted steps; some levels have a par number worth aiming for. Think in reverse: from the target tile, trace the path a crate must travel to reach it. Don't push a crate into a doorway unless the target is exactly behind that doorway. Play without music if you get stuck; the quiet helps you spot deadlocks faster.
